Dynamic Text Replacement (DTR) in Unbounce is a powerful feature that allows marketers to create personalized and targeted experiences for visitors. This advanced customization technique enhances user engagement and conversion rates by dynamically changing text on a webpage based on the search terms or keywords that led the visitor to the page.
A. Explanation of DTR
Dynamic Text Replacement involves replacing specific text elements on a webpage with personalized content, ensuring that the displayed text resonates with the visitor's search intent. This is achieved by setting up DTR parameters, which are essentially placeholders for the dynamic content. When a visitor lands on the page, Unbounce automatically replaces these placeholders with relevant text, creating a more tailored experience.
DTR is particularly useful for creating highly targeted landing pages that align with users' search queries. It eliminates the need for creating multiple static pages for different keywords, streamlining the optimization process and providing a more cohesive user journey.
B. How to Implement DTR in Unbounce
Implementing Dynamic Text Replacement in Unbounce is a straightforward process. Begin by identifying the keywords or search terms you want to target, and then create variations of the text that correspond to these terms. Next, insert DTR parameters in your text where you want the dynamic replacement to occur.
Unbounce provides a user-friendly interface for setting up DTR. In the Unbounce builder, select the text element you want to make dynamic and choose the DTR option. Here, you can define the default text and assign replacements for specific keywords. Unbounce will automatically swap out the text based on the visitor's search, delivering a personalized experience.

Smart Traffic is a groundbreaking feature within the Unbounce platform that empowers marketers to enhance conversions through intelligent visitor segmentation. In this post, we delve into the intricacies of Smart Traffic, providing a comprehensive overview and showcasing its potential impact on campaign success.
A. Overview of Smart Traffic Feature: Smart Traffic is a dynamic algorithm designed to optimize the distribution of traffic among different variations of a landing page. Unlike traditional A/B testing, where a single variation is shown to all visitors, Smart Traffic employs machine learning to analyze visitor attributes and behaviors. This allows it to intelligently route each visitor to the variation most likely to resonate with their preferences, thereby maximizing the chances of conversion.
One key aspect of Smart Traffic is its adaptability. It continuously learns from user interactions, automatically adjusting the traffic distribution over time based on the performance of each variation. This adaptive approach ensures that the system stays responsive to evolving user trends and preferences.

VIII. A/B Testing for Personalization: Elevating Your Approach
In the dynamic landscape of digital marketing, personalization has emerged as a crucial factor in enhancing user experience and driving conversions. A/B testing, a powerful methodology, can be harnessed to optimize personalized elements on your Unbounce pages. Here, we delve into best practices for conducting A/B tests focused on personalization, offering insights on interpretation and refinement.
A. Best Practices for A/B Testing Personalization Elements
Segmentation Precision: Begin by carefully segmenting your audience based on relevant parameters such as demographics, behavior, or location. This enables a more granular approach to personalization.
Dynamic Content Testing: Experiment with different types of dynamic content, including personalized recommendations, tailored messages, or individualized imagery. Gauge user responses to identify the most resonant elements.
Timing Matters: Test the timing of personalized elements, such as pop-ups or dynamic sections. Assess whether immediate or delayed personalization yields better engagement and conversion rates.
Consistency Across Devices: Ensure a seamless experience across devices by testing the consistency of personalized elements. Elements that adapt well to various screen sizes contribute to a cohesive user journey.
Personalization Depth: Explore the depth of personalization by testing variations in the amount of personalized content. Striking the right balance is essential; too little may not capture attention, while excessive personalization might seem intrusive.
B. Interpreting Results and Refining Strategies
Statistical Significance: Before drawing conclusions, ensure your A/B test results are statistically significant. This guards against making decisions based on random fluctuations in data.
User Feedback Integration: Supplement quantitative data with qualitative insights. Collect feedback through surveys or user testing to gain a deeper understanding of how personalized elements resonate with your audience.
Iterative Refinement: A/B testing is an iterative process. Use the insights gained to refine your personalization strategies continually. Small tweaks can lead to significant improvements over time.
Cross-Channel Integration: Evaluate the impact of personalized elements on other marketing channels. Assess how consistency in personalization contributes to a cohesive brand image and customer experience.

🚀 Location Hack on Google Ads That Can Get You More Customers 📍
In our latest video, we share a powerful location hack on Google Ads that local business owners can use to get more customers.
1️⃣ Start by entering your service in Keyword Planner and selecting your location. Check if your local area has a strong amount of monthly searches for the service you provide. 2️⃣ Deselect all the brands in 'Refine Keywords' because they are your competitors and you don't want your ads to be shown for their keywords. 3️⃣ Head to the Location Setting and select 'Enter Another Location.' 4️⃣ Click on 'Show all Areas', then choose the targeted areas where you want your ads to be shown and exclude the areas you don't. 5️⃣ In the location options, select the second choice and not the first one because you want your ads to be shown only in the areas you select.
Using these steps, you can optimise your ad targeting to focus on areas with high potential, effectively boosting your chances of attracting more customers. 🌟

8 Must-Try SEO Strategies for Local Businesses
In the bustling business landscape of Sydney, local visibility is paramount for success. As the digital realm continues to evolve, mastering the art of Local SEO (Search Engine Optimization) becomes a game-changer for businesses aiming to thrive in the competitive Sydney market. This comprehensive guide explores eight crucial tips for local SEO marketing in Sydney, providing businesses with actionable strategies to enhance their online presence and attract local customers.
1.Optimize Google My Business (GMB) Listing:
A robust online presence begins with an optimized Google My Business listing. Provide accurate and up-to-date information about your company, e.g. name, address, phone number or operating hours. Encourage customers to leave reviews, as positive reviews not only build trust but also contribute to higher local search rankings.
2. Local Keyword Optimization:
Tailor your website content with locally relevant keywords. Identify and incorporate keywords that resonate with Sydney residents seeking products or services in your industry. This targeted approach helps search engines understand the locality of your business, making it more likely to appear in local search results.
3. Create Locally Focused Content:
Develop content that speaks directly to the Sydney audience. This could include blog posts, articles, or resources that address local trends, events, or challenges. By aligning your content with the interests and concerns of Sydney residents, you increase the relevance of your website in local searches.
Tumblr media
4. Mobile Optimization:
With the majority of local searches happening on mobile devices, optimizing your website for mobile is non-negotiable. Ensure that your website is responsive, loads quickly, and provides a seamless user experience across various devices.   Google will reward websites that are mobile-friendly and have a higher search engine ranking.
5. Local Link Building:
Establishing a strong local link profile is essential for local SEO success. Seek partnerships with other Sydney businesses, participate in local events, and engage with community organizations. Building local links not only enhances your website's authority but also signals to search engines that your business is a relevant and valuable local resource.
6. NAP Citations:
Consistency in Name, Address, and Phone Number (NAP) across online directories is crucial for local SEO.  Provide accurate and up-to-date information about your company, e.g. name, address, phone number or operating hours. This not only aids in local search visibility but also instils trust in potential customers.
7. Local Schema Markup:
Implementing local schema markup on your website provides search engines with additional information about your business, such as location, business type, and operating hours. This structured data markup enhances the chances of your business appearing in rich snippets and local search results, providing users with quick, relevant information.
8. Monitor and Analyze Local SEO Performance:
 Use tools such as Google Analytics and Google Search Console to keep an eye on local search engine performance. Key metrics that can be monitored include local search ranking, website traffic and user engagement. Analyzing this data allows you to identify areas for improvement and refine your local SEO strategy over time.
